Learning problems or challenges that arise in every classroom vary depending on the learners’ characteristics or manifestations. Given this scenario, teachers need to develop a learner profile from a variety of sources and synthesize the gathered information to have a comprehensive understanding about the learner. The Department Order No. 44, s. 2021 known as Policy Guidelines on the Provision of Educational Programs and Services for Learners with Disabilities in the K to 12 Basic Education program emphasizes the identification and referral process in the provision of such service to learners with disabilities. Thus, the study covered the Competence, Challenges, and Interventions of Teachers Identification of Learners with Difficulty: Checklist Efficiency and Acceptability. To determine the sample size and to gather data, total enumeration and questionnaire checklists were employed, Further, descriptive statistics, specifically weighted mean was used to analyze the gathered data. Based on the result, the level of competence of teachers in identifying learners with difficulty is competent. The degree of seriousness of the challenges in the identification of learners with difficulty is serious. The respondents perceived that the measures done to address the challenges met is very appropriate. Majority of the respondents agreed on the efficiency in using the checklist and accepted it for the initial assessment of learners with difficulties. Lastly, there’s no part of the tool that is least and most efficient and needs improvement. Based on the findings, the proposed checklists can be utilized by various SNED Program implementers in identifying the learning difficulty of learners.
